Market Size
The Global Glass Mat Material market was valued at USD 1,029 million in 2023 and is projected to grow significantly, reaching approximately USD 1,753.29 million by 2032. This forecast represents a compound annual growth rate (CAGR) of 6.10% over the forecast period.
The market’s steady growth can be attributed to increasing demand in sectors such as construction, automotive, and marine due to the material’s durability, heat resistance, and structural integrity.
In North America alone, the Glass Mat Material market was estimated at USD 296.90 million in 2023. With an expected CAGR of 5.23% from 2025 through 2032, this region remains a vital contributor to the global landscape, driven by heightened investment in infrastructure and the automotive sector.

Product Definition
Glass Mat Material is a non‑woven, sheet‑like reinforcement product composed of short glass fiber filaments that are randomly oriented and bound together using a polymer‑based resin. This structure results in a product that is not only strong and lightweight but also exhibits excellent thermal stability and dimensional integrity.
Glass mat materials are commonly used as reinforcements in composite laminates. They provide critical performance characteristics like tensile strength, heat resistance, and mechanical stability, making them suitable for applications across industries such as construction, automotive, marine, and industrial manufacturing.
These mats are primarily classified into two categories: chopped strand mats and continuous filament mats, both of which offer distinct advantages in specific applications. Chopped strand mats are ideal for molding applications, while continuous filament mats offer better handling and surface finish in large, complex parts.
